Touched my heart...

I have 2 blogs that might interest you guys out there. The first one is called Papa's Diary Project by Matt Unger. The project is about the life of his Grandpa in 1924. It is an interesting read. My favourite post is when he wrote a poem by Francis William Bourdillon. I had to read it twice to finally get it but when I got it, it shed a tear in my eyes. So touching. I am reading it from the begining. Its sooo interesting. I found Papa's Diary Project via Notebookism.

The second blog is from the oldest blogger in the world. Nana told me about th blog and its so cute. Olive Riley is 108 years young!!! Goes to show that you are never to old to blog. I have not read it throughly yet but I know I am going to like it.

Playing with Mud

Mudaustralia Mudaustraliaplates2 Mudaustraliaplates Mudaustralia2

I found these fantastic homeware last week via Design*Sponge. Mud Australia. God even the name sounds wonderful. Mud mud mud. Just take a look at their range. For all you Perthians (is that even a word) you can find them in the city at the FORM Contemporary Craft and Design Inc. 357 Murray Street Perth. I have been to this gellery before and everything in there is gorgeous but that is for another post. For those outside Australia, here is a [link] where you can find these fantastic pieces.

I like how the green little tea cups. They look like Japanese Green Tea ice cream. mmmm...

Link it up

I was browsing through Blueprint Magazine that I just bought and saw this interesting page. "Linkable note books!!" I said to myself. I use to link my shcool notebooks when I was a lil' Feli but with Tape and glue. Never with something like this. These linkable notebooks are available at Start Here. They are based in New York but only selling these babies via the Internet.

Blueprintmag H_products Linked

All the images here are taken from their website. The first one is the feature that they have in the current Blueprint Magazine. The middle one are the ranges that they have and the one on the right is a picture of them all linked up together. I am so tempted to get one. They are cheap too. Prices ranges from $14-18 U.S Dollars and $55 for a whole set of them.

Will this clever little babies supersede the Moleskines diaries? Who knows ?
